I got my game to finally stop rubberbanding/lagging so bad by doing a few things.. not sure which one exactly did it, but it might be worth looking into if you are having the same issues. I. Used Xfast LAN to packet shape (priority on bandwidth) II. Reinstalled LAN drivers III. Did the "bcdedit /set increaseuserva 2500" command: http://forums.steampowered.com/forums/showthread.php?t=2222409 IV. Disabled HT in BIOS (still testing.. would rather leave on, but it did seem to help) Hope that helps..
